// This file was generated by counterfeiter
package resourcefakes
import (
"sync"
"github.com/concourse/atc/resource"
"github.com/concourse/atc/worker"
)
type FakeFetchContainerCreator struct {
CreateWithVolumeStub func(string, worker.Volume, worker.Worker) (worker.Container, error)
createWithVolumeMutex sync.RWMutex
createWithVolumeArgsForCall []struct {
arg1 string
arg2 worker.Volume
arg3 worker.Worker
}
createWithVolumeReturns struct {
result1 worker.Container
result2 error
}
invocations map[string][][]interface{}
invocationsMutex sync.RWMutex
}
func (fake *FakeFetchContainerCreator) CreateWithVolume(arg1 string, arg2 worker.Volume, arg3 worker.Worker) (worker.Container, error) {
fake.createWithVolumeMutex.Lock()
fake.createWithVolumeArgsForCall = append(fake.createWithVolumeArgsForCall, struct {
arg1 string
arg2 worker.Volume
arg3 worker.Worker
}{arg1, arg2, arg3})
fake.recordInvocation("CreateWithVolume", []interface{}{arg1, arg2, arg3})
fake.createWithVolumeMutex.Unlock()
if fake.CreateWithVolumeStub != nil {
return fake.CreateWithVolumeStub(arg1, arg2, arg3)
} else {
return fake.createWithVolumeReturns.result1, fake.createWithVolumeReturns.result2
}
}
func (fake *FakeFetchContainerCreator) CreateWithVolumeCallCount() int {
fake.createWithVolumeMutex.RLock()
defer fake.createWithVolumeMutex.RUnlock()
return len(fake.createWithVolumeArgsForCall)
}
func (fake *FakeFetchContainerCreator) CreateWithVolumeArgsForCall(i int) (string, worker.Volume, worker.Worker) {
fake.createWithVolumeMutex.RLock()
defer fake.createWithVolumeMutex.RUnlock()
return fake.createWithVolumeArgsForCall[i].arg1, fake.createWithVolumeArgsForCall[i].arg2, fake.createWithVolumeArgsForCall[i].arg3
}
func (fake *FakeFetchContainerCreator) CreateWithVolumeReturns(result1 worker.Container, result2 error) {
fake.CreateWithVolumeStub = nil
fake.createWithVolumeReturns = struct {
result1 worker.Container
result2 error
}{result1, result2}
}
func (fake *FakeFetchContainerCreator) Invocations() map[string][][]interface{} {
fake.invocationsMutex.RLock()
defer fake.invocationsMutex.RUnlock()
fake.createWithVolumeMutex.RLock()
defer fake.createWithVolumeMutex.RUnlock()
return fake.invocations
}
func (fake *FakeFetchContainerCreator) recordInvocation(key string, args []interface{}) {
fake.invocationsMutex.Lock()
defer fake.invocationsMutex.Unlock()
if fake.invocations == nil {
fake.invocations = map[string][][]interface{}{}
}
if fake.invocations[key] == nil {
fake.invocations[key] = [][]interface{}{}
}
fake.invocations[key] = append(fake.invocations[key], args)
}
var _ resource.FetchContainerCreator = new(FakeFetchContainerCreator)
